Are you always excited if you start a new survival world and quickly find a rare, natural structure like an ancient desert pyramid only to be greeted with loot like this?

Lootworthy Structures (Vanilla Friendly) v1.1 [1.21.1] Minecraft Data Pack

Well, then this pack is for you. It completely overhauls the loot tables of most buildings, reducing useless items in favor of actually useful stuff, but still doesn't make anything too op and tries to be as vanilla-friendly as possible. Note that the images of this submission only show the best results possible that are actually really rare, so it should be pretty balanced.

Notable Features
  • There is a really tiny chance to find a crossbow enchanted with quick charge IV or even V in the pillager outpost.
  • Items found in End Cites no longer have curses. The Ship also has a new and unique Potion in the brewing stand.
  • The Dispensers in jungle temples are now filled with poisonous arrows.
  • You can rarely find jungle explorer maps in desert pyramids and vice versa.
  • Swamp Huts now contain a barrel filled with witch loot, mushrooms and the potions that you would find in the cauldron in bedrock edition.
  • The redstone basement of ancient citys now has a barrel hidden in a corner filled with random redstone stuff.
  • You can now rarely find enchanted wolf armor in village tanneries.
  • Rotten Flesh has been completely removed from any loot table and gives now pufferfish effects.
    And these were just the best features...

    Chests that remain unchanged
    • The bastion remnant, as its loot tables already seem pretty balanced and varied.
    • The Trial Chamber for the same reason as the bastion remnant.
    • The spawn bonus chest.
    • Most village chests, aside from a few exceptions.


    Coming Soon...
    The Ocean Monument is probably the structure with the most wasted potential. The idea of a big underwater structure is pretty good, but it is quite boring and uninteresting because it mostly consists only of 4 different blocks and has neary no loot. Because of this, I'm currently in the process of reworking the complete ocean monument, with a more modern approach (jigsaws instead of hardcoded), better structure and of course, better loot.
